Slow Charging vs. Fast Charging: What''s the Real Difference?

Think of it like a marathon versus a sprint. While fast charging delivers quick energy bursts, slow charging prioritizes:

  • Battery longevity (up to 30% longer lifespan according to 2023 battery studies)
  • Energy efficiency (reducing waste by 15-20%)
  • Compatibility with solar/wind hybrid systems

Top Applications for Slow-Charging Outdoor Power

Wondering where this method fits best? Let''s explore real-world scenarios:

1. Solar-Powered Camping Setups

Imagine your solar panels working with a slow-charging battery bank. This combo ensures:

  • All-day trickle charging during sunlight hours
  • Stable power output for LED lights and small appliances
  • Reduced risk of overloading portable systems

2. Emergency Backup Systems

When storms knock out grid power, slow-charged batteries provide:

  • 72+ hours of reliable energy storage
  • Safer operation for medical devices
  • Gradual recharge via generators without fuel spikes

Making the Switch: Practical Tips

Ready to optimize your outdoor power? Here''s how to start:

  1. Choose LiFePO4 batteries – they''re slow-charge champions
  2. Pair with MPPT solar controllers for maximum efficiency
  3. Monitor temperature (ideal range: 0°C to 45°C)

FAQ

  • Q: Can I use regular car batteries for slow charging?A: Not recommended – opt for deep-cycle batteries designed for sustained discharge.
  • Q: How long does a full slow charge take?A: Typically 8-12 hours, depending on battery capacity and input source.
